  • Improved The downloaded import sheet is now ruled in black with every second row shaded, instead of arriving as bare empty cells.

    The sheet you fill in to add products came out as a heading row and then nothing — the empty rows below it were genuinely empty, with no lines and no shading, so there was nothing on screen saying how far across a row went or how far down the rows continued. It now arrives drawn as a form: a black line on all four sides of every cell, a shaded heading row, and every second row lightly tinted so your eye stays on one row while you type across it. The rules go all the way down the empty rows, which is the part that matters — a page of blank cells reads as a page of nothing, and the same page with lines on it reads as something waiting to be filled in. Exports are deliberately left plain: a sheet you are going to sort and filter is worse off for borders, which stay where they were put and stop meaning anything after the first rearrangement.
